In an age of noise and distraction, From Dirt We Grow cuts through the chaos to confront the critical issues shaping our world. This podcast is a platform for deep, unfiltered conversations about the challenges we face as a society—government accountability, systemic inequality, cultural divisions, and the fight for meaningful change. Each episode dives into the heart of what matters most, exploring how power structures, entrenched biases, and political corruption undermine progress and unity. From exposing the tactics used to keep people divided to highlighting the solutions that can create a fairer, more equitable world, our discussions are as thought-provoking as they are actionable. But this isn’t just about identifying the problems—it’s about igniting a movement toward understanding, empowerment, and reclaiming our right to life, liberty and the pursuit of happiness.
